Kitty Wu is currently working on their fifth studioalbum, following 2009's "Someone was here" (A:larm Music), and are documenting the process in a series of visually poetic short films.
The first episode offered a glimpse into singer and songwriter Robert Lund's sketchwork, an effort taking place in Berlin, where he recently resided. The stay in Berlin was the conclusion to a time of geografic straying, which has put it's clear mark on the band's initial work.
Second episode chronicles a last ekskursion, where Robert goes looking for a final surge of electricity before returning to Copenhagen to record with the band. His time in New York takes place during a heatwave, where the city goes through an earthquake as well as hurricane Irene, and subsequently steps into character in all it's subversive, unbalanced glory. This unique energy is very present in Robert Lund's images and will undoubtedly sift through into Kitty Wu's coming album.
